Ingredients of Nyonya Curry Pork Rib

  1. Prepare 1 cup of Nyonya curry powder / any meat curry powder mixture ready to use package.
  2. You need 1 cup of water 200ml.
  3. Prepare 1 tbsp of salt.
  4. It's 2 tbsp of light soy sauce.
  5. Prepare 2 inches of ginger pounded.
  6. You need 4 clove of garlic pounded.
  7. It's 4 of small shallot pounded.
  8. It's 800 grams of pork rib.
  9. It's 4 tbsp of oil.

Nyonya Curry Pork Rib step by step

  1. Pound all the ginger and garlic and shallot then mix with the Pork Rib and stir in the curry powder, season with salt and let it marinate for half hour.
  2. Pour in the water and mix well.
  3. Heat The oil in pan then add in all the Curry Pork Rib mixture and stir fry for 2 minutes,.
  4. Pour all ingredients into a pressure cooker and add the light soy sauce and mix well then cooked on high for 25 minutes.
  5. Best enjoy with white rice but if there's any bread or tortilla will taste as good.
